Как сохранить загруженные изображения в бэкенде Django

Здесь я написал код для мультизагрузки изображений. Это я сделал на vue.js, а бэкенд - Django. Так вот, когда пользователь загружает несколько изображений, он загружает изображение и показывает его в консоли. Но проблема в том, что я не могу получить доступ к этому в бэкенде. И ниже у меня есть функция django, если у кого-нибудь есть идея, как сохранить эти изображения в backend с прошлой недели боролся много, чтобы сохранить изображения в backend орех не удалось еще пожалуйста, помогите мне, если у кого-нибудь есть идея об этом

<body>
        <div id="el">
            <div id="my-strictly-unique-vue-upload-multiple-image">
                <vue-upload-multiple-image
                    @upload-success="uploadImageSuccess"
                    @before-remove="beforeRemove"
                    @edit-image="editImage"
                    @data-change="dataChange"
                    :data-images="images"
                    ></vue-upload-multiple-image>
            </div>
        </div>


        <script src="https://cdnjs.cloudflare.com/ajax/libs/vue/2.5.17/vue.min.js"></script>
        <script src="https://unpkg.com/vue-upload-multiple-image@1.0.2/dist/vue-upload-multiple-image.js"></script>
        <script type="text/javascript">
            var vm = new Vue({
                el: '#el',
                data() {
                    return {
                        images: []
                    }
                },
                components: {
                    VueUploadMultipleImage,
                },
                methods: {
                    uploadImageSuccess(formData, index, fileList) {
                        console.log('data k', fileList);
                        console.log('data1', formData);
                        console.log('data2', index);
                    },
                    beforeRemove(index, done, fileList) {
                        console.log('index', index, fileList)
                        var r = confirm("remove image")
                        if (r == true) {
                            done()
                        } else {
                        }
                    },
                    editImage(formData, index, fileList) {
                        console.log('edit data', formData, index, fileList)
                    },
                    dataChange(data) {
                        console.log(data);
                    }
                }
            });
        </script>
    </body>

views.py

def fileupload(request):
    return render(request, 'fileupload.html')
Вернуться на верх